you can find a glass blower, they can usually fix things like that... i don't have any inparticular but i definately know there's a chance a glass blower can fix it for you (depends on their skill and the break tho... the smaller and more peices there is, the less chance it'll come out right... i.e. 2 big peices, pretty much garunteed, 10 small peices, far from garunteed)
